The Momentum Z celebrates D'Agostino's 15th anniversary with the most advanced Momentum amplifier ever. The headline is the copper heatsink — machined on 5 axes from a single 42-pound copper billet into the dramatic Venturi shape that has become D'Agostino's visual signature.

But the real breakthroughs are inside. A new JFET-based ultra-low noise input stage, the proprietary Kinetic Drive Regulator for power supply management, and dual 1,200VA transformers deliver 500 watts into 8 ohms with extraordinary refinement.

The Momentum Z is the first D'Agostino amplifier with Ethernet connectivity, allowing owners to monitor operating parameters in real time. The new Dual Domain Hybrid display meter combines the analog beauty of the Ballistic Meter with digital precision.

At $62,500 each ($125,000 for a pair), the Momentum Z sits between the proven M400 MxV and the flagship Relentless — offering a significant step up in power, resolution, and refinement.


Power
500W / 1,000W / 2,000W (8/4/2Ω)
Transformers
Dual 1,200VA
Input Stage
JFET ultra-low noise
Regulation
Kinetic Drive Regulator
Heatsinks
3D-machined copper Venturi
Connectivity
Ethernet monitoring
Meter
Dual Domain Hybrid display
Circuitry
Fully balanced, complementary, discrete
Binding Posts
Custom made
Finishes
Silver or Black
Made In
Cave Creek, Arizona, USA
